Food is an integral part of each and every culture. Food culture is the embodiment of its geography, history, religion, education, economy, lifestyle, people and society. This course explores such various aspects of Japan through close examination of its food culture. This course is offered in Japanese, aiming to improve the four language skills (i.e., listening, speaking, reading, and writing) through learning the content. The course welcomes students who have completed JPN 202 or have an equivalent proficiency.
